Я пытаюсь создать сервер с асинхронной моделью связи и хочу связывать несколько портов, но он вызывает ошибку «AlreadyBoundException», когда я вызываю еще один метод привязки. Есть ли способ сделать это? Вот мой кодКак связать несколько портов с помощью AsynchronousServerSocketChannel?
try(AsynchronousServerSocketChannel listener = AsynchronousServerSocketChannel.open()){
if(listener.isOpen()){
listener.setOption(StandardSocketOptions.SO_RCVBUF, 4*1024);
listener.setOption(StandardSocketOptions.SO_REUSEADDR, true);
listener.bind(new InetSocketAddress(9001));
listener.bind(new InetSocketAddress(9002));